10850, RE: Best plug wires? Posted by DeanoD, Dec-27-01 05:25 AM
I think NGK, Taylor and Jacobs makes blue wires. Any of them will work fine for normally aspirated. 7mm is the smallest I would use. I have been using Magnecore 8.5mm (red) wires for a couple of years now without problems. NGK BKR5E11 plugs gapped at .050 work well. I have always changed my plugs every oil change and noticed better idle when I did. The stock heat range (6) might have a better life span.
If you want more info, search back
I now use NGK BKR7E11 plugs gapped at .035 (thanks Stan)with my Star Kit. I will change them every 2500 miles with my oil change.
